Paighten Harkins reports: Someone stole a laptop computer and a hard drive from the John A. Moran Eye Center, compromising the medical records of more than 600 of its patients. The theft occurred April 3, when someone took the laptop from locked storage at the center, 65 Mario Capecci Drive, according to a news release….

Purdue warns patients that their information might be compromised
Ron Wilkins reports: Patients of the Purdue University Pharmacy and the Family Health Clinic of Carroll County are receiving notices this week that their information might be compromised because of a security breach. Letters informing patients were mailed out Friday, according to a Purdue news release. Read more on Journal & Courier.
Aultman data breach may have accessed patient information
Canton Repository reports: About 42,600 patients tied to AultWorks Occupational Medicine, Aultman Hospital, and some Aultman physician offices may have had personal health and identification information stolen in a data breach. Data Leak May Have Affected Patients at Muir Medical Group IPA
NBC reports: Muir Medical Group patients who received treatment between November 2013 and February 2017 may have had their personal information shared without their consent, the company reported.
